Social media automation in a nutshell


Social media automation refers to the practice of using tools and software to schedule, manage, and even interact with audience on social media platforms automatically. It can save you a lot of time, so you can focus on finishing other work.

It is good at carrying out repetitive social media tasks, for instance, it can keep your accounts active and engaging and post content in a scheduled time and republish popular articles even when you are away from your computer.

Nowadays, the use cases of social media automation is ever expanding, many social media automation tools even have analytic features that recommend the optimal times to post on social media.


 

Benefits of social media automation

 
If you’re still wondering if social media automation is helpful to your entire marketing strategy, there are a few things you should take into consideration. Below are the benefits that social media automation brings.
 

It enables you to be active on a diverse range of platforms.
 
Social media automation is particularly advantageous if your accounts are present on multiple social media platforms. Automating your social media campaign enables you to schedule posts on different platforms, making it simpler to track specific content and schedules on various platforms.
 

It enables you to establish real relationships with audience.
 
When you spend most of your time manually posting on social media or creating reports, it can be difficult to find time to get closer to your customers. With the free time that social media automation offers, you will be able to concentrate on building real relationships with customers through comments on posts, direct messaging, and other ways.
 

It guarantees consistency.
 
If you don't post regularly, users may find your content less convincing. Moreover, a few posts per month won't necessarily keep you at the forefront of their minds. With social media automation, you can schedule posts in advance to make sure you post regularly on all platforms.

Buffer: Buffer relieves all the stress of social media management. Having multiple platforms in one place while still enjoying the benefits of most similar apps is well worth using. Its features include publishing content in advance, replying to comments and messages in time, monitoring results, and more.


 
Pricing: Buffer offers a variety of four pricing options, and each comes with a 14-day trial period. There is a free plan for beginners. Paid plans range from $6 per month for one account to $120 per month for 10 accounts.
 

Sprout Social: Sprout Social provides a broad range of AI-driven tools for social media automation. You can monitor your marketing campaigns across social media channels and search for posts mentioning your brand. Just like Buffer, it also provides an analytic feature to track your postings and campaign performance.



Pricing: Sprout Social has three paid plans. The Standard plan is $249 per user per month and is for managing five social accounts. The Professional plan is $399 per user per month. The Advanced plan is $499 per user per month and is for managing an unlimited number of accounts.
